Election Day Approaching
The last day for Massachusetts residents to register to vote in the Nov. 4 presidential election is Wednesday, Oct. 15. Out of town that day? Apply for an absentee ballot at your town or city clerk's office.

For more information or to find out if you are registered:
North Adams City Clerk: 413-662-3015
Williamstown Town Clerk: 413-458-9341

BCC Admissions Counselor to Hold Off-Campus Q & A Sessions

- July 02, 2008

Prospective students or anyone else with questions about Berkshire Community College is invited to stop by and chat with BCC admissions counselor Tina Schettini at any of several upcoming “Question and Answer” sessions in central and south county.

Schettini will be available to answer questions regarding BCC’s academic programs, financial aid, and admission policies and procedures at the following times and locations:

Central County: Wednesday, July 16 and August 20, from 10:30 a.m. to 1:30 p.m. at the Berkshire Mall in Lanesboro; Thursday, July 17 and August 21, from 5 to 8 p.m. at Downtown Third Thursday in Pittsfield; and Monday, August 4, from 10 a.m. to 1 p.m. at Berkshire Works Career Center in Pittsfield.

South County: Wednesday, July 30 and Monday, August 25, from 10 a.m. to 1 p.m. at the Prime Outlets in Lee.
